CLAWT

Verifiable AI Agent Platform on EigenCompute

CLAWT deploys personal AI agents into Trusted Execution Environments (TEEs) with cryptographically signed responses. Users sign in with Ethereum wallets (MetaMask + SIWE), deploy agents, and submit natural-language tasks.

Architecture

frontend/     Next.js web UI (Vercel)
backend/      Express orchestration API (VPS)
agent/        TEE agent with HD wallet (EigenCompute)
skills/       39 executable skill definitions
graph/        12-node capability navigation graph
shared/       Shared modules (paytoll-client.js)
scripts/      Registry maintenance scripts

Skills Registry

The skills/ directory contains 39 skills organized by domain:

  • DeFi (17): Aave lending, DEX swaps, token prices, pool discovery
  • Social (5): Twitter search, post, user/tweet lookup
  • AI (4): LLM access (Anthropic, Google, OpenAI), image generation
  • Identity (6): ENS names, wallet validation, token balances
  • Text Tools (4): Summarize, translate, humanize
  • Search (1): Tavily AI-optimized web search
  • Tools (2): GitHub CLI, knowledge graphs

Each skill has a SKILL.md with YAML frontmatter defining:

  • name, description, version, author
  • requires_env — environment variables needed
  • execution — shell commands to run

PayToll Skills

Skills prefixed with paytoll- use x402 micropayments for API access. They share a common paytoll-client.js module.

Skill Graph

The graph/ directory contains navigation nodes that help the agent discover relevant skills:

  • index.md — Entry point listing all domains
  • Domain MOCs: defi.md, social.md, ai.md, identity.md, text-tools.md, search.md, tools.md
  • Sub-MOCs: aave-lending.md, dex-trading.md, ens-management.md
  • Concept: x402-payments.md

Nodes use [[wikilinks]] to reference other nodes and skills.

Registry JSON

registry.json is auto-generated from skill metadata:

python scripts/generate-registry.py

This produces a machine-readable index with skill IDs, descriptions, content hashes, and environment requirements.

Validation

Validate graph integrity (wikilinks, reachability, orphans):

python scripts/validate-graph.py

CI Workflow

.github/workflows/update-registry.yml automatically regenerates registry.json when skills change on the main branch.

Adding a New Skill

  1. Create skills/<skill-id>/SKILL.md with frontmatter
  2. Add execution script (run.js, scripts/*.py, etc.)
  3. Link from appropriate graph node using [[skill-id]]
  4. Run python scripts/validate-graph.py to verify
  5. Commit — CI regenerates registry.json

Environment Variables

Skills declare required env vars in their requires_env field. The agent filters available skills based on which vars are set.
